Handover Note — Sale of the Quillon Services Unit

For the incoming director: the Quillon sale to Ardenfell Group closes in six weeks. Diligence is complete; TSA drafting is with legal. Retention offers went to key staff last Friday. Watch the Marwick contract novation — it's the only real risk. Background on the rationale follows.

confidential, kahog-bawif: The northern region missed its Pramir quota by 20.0 percent last quarter. Casaxek Freight plans to lower the Fraion list price by 41.5 percent in December. The finance team signed off on a budget of $236.4 million for Project Druius. The renewal with Fenysix Partners closes at $91.3 million a year, 2.1 percent below the last contract.

## Deployment: Idempotency Keys

Quillpay retries failed charges up to three times. Each attempt reuses the idempotency key minted at intent creation, so duplicate captures are impossible within the retention window. Keys expire after the window; retries beyond it are rejected, not replayed. Discussed at sync: window length and key scope. The service currently runs with these values.

service settings:
ralael:
  pin: 7453
  tenant: zorath
  seal: seal_087806e4
  metrics_host: metrics.ralael.paliqworks.example
  standby_team: fraath
  escalation: praok-istiel
  nonce: 10e083

## Changed defaults

Heads up: the Ledgerline tax-rate lookup cache now defaults to a 15-minute TTL instead of 24 hours. Turns out rates in the Veldt County sandbox were going stale mid-demo, which was embarrassing. Eviction is now LRU rather than FIFO, and the cache warms on boot. If you're reviewing, check that nothing hardcodes the old TTL. The new defaults land as follows.

deployment values, bajop-taweg:
holwyn:
  log_level: debug
  metrics_host: metrics.holwyn.zemvarsys.internal
  pool_size: 32